>> I googled a lot, searched the MOL and Yellow Dog list archives, the YDL
>> board... but It seems that only me and Chis Tou are having this problem:
>>
>> startmol --loadonly
>> Mac-on-Linux 0.9.71-pre1 [Aug 27 2004 16:38]
>> Copyright (C) 1997-2004 Samuel Rydh
>> Starting MOL session 0
>> The kernel module '/usr/lib/mol/0.9.71/modules/2.6.9-1.ydl.8/sheep.o'
>> appears to be missing.
>>
>> Got this error from the beginning, after a fresh install of Yellow Dog 4 on
>> a PowerMac G4 400 MHz. Same error with sudo or su. The macos partition have
>> OS 9.1, updated from OS 9.
>> Updated mol-kmods-0.9.71-0.ydl.1.ppc.rpm to
>> mol-kmods-0.9.71-0.ydl.2.ppc.rpm, but still can`t start mol. Same error.
>> There is no sheep.o kernel module anywhere in my system.
>> Only /dev/sheep_net.
>> Checked inside the mol-kmods RPM (with mc) and found that there isn't any
>> sheep.o kernel module there too.
>> Jusf for curiosity, checked inside an old mol-kmods (0.9.68-1.8d.ppc.rpm,
>> from YelloyDog 3. I used to run mol with no problems in YDL3), and sheep.o
>> kernel module is there! But can't use it, it's for an older kernel.
